In a world full of high-risk ventures and ambitious startups, some entrepreneurs choose to keep it simple. Abha Singhaal is one such entrepreneur. What started as a small, ambitious cloud kitchen serving khichdi, the humble Indian comfort food, has now blossomed into a business worth an astounding Rs 50 crore.

When she started Khichdi Express in 2019, Abha had no backup plan. It was either success or nothing. And with unwavering belief and passion for serving wholesome food, she took her life savings and invested them into what would soon become a food empire. Today, Khichdi Express has expanded to eight branches in Mumbai and Hyderabad, and the business continues to grow by leaps and bounds.


From Dreams to Reality: The Beginning of Khichdi Express

Abha’s entrepreneurial journey began with a simple love for comfort food. Khichdi, a dish synonymous with nostalgia and healing, was often associated with home-cooked meals and recovery after an illness. But Abha saw an opportunity to elevate this traditional dish and bring it into the world of modern, urban food culture.

Having worked in the corporate sector, Abha knew the challenges of setting up a business. But the idea of offering something both nutritious and comforting to urbanites, especially in a fast-paced city like Mumbai, seemed perfect. Abha took the plunge by setting up a cloud kitchen model, which was cost-effective and efficient in the initial stages.


The Power of Khichdi: A Comfort Food Reinvented

What makes Khichdi Express unique is not just the food but its business model. Khichdi is traditionally known for being easy to digest and packed with nutrients. However, Abha added her own twist by offering a wide variety of khichdi options—ranging from vegetarian and vegan to gluten-free and protein-packed versions. She made sure the meals were not just healthy but also tasty and satisfying.

In addition, the brand offered quick delivery services, making khichdi an accessible meal option for busy professionals, students, and families. Each dish was crafted with high-quality ingredients and a focus on taste and nutrition—making it not just a meal, but a holistic experience.

Khichdi Express Today: A Multi-Crore Food Brand

Today, Khichdi Express is no longer just a cloud kitchen. It has expanded into a thriving business with physical outlets, catering services, and a growing customer base. With an annual turnover of Rs 50 crore, the company is looking to scale even further, expanding its footprint across more cities in India and potentially exploring international markets.

The brand’s popularity continues to soar, with its signature khichdi varieties, such as the "Superfood Khichdi", "Protein Power Khichdi", and "Heritage Khichdi" gaining immense traction in both health-conscious circles and food lovers.
